Hello, @dementedpixie If you’re using Samsung Internet, you can clear the cache by doing this:

  • Open Samsung Internet
  • Tap the three lines/menu button
  • Go to Settings
  • Tap Browsing data
  • Tap Delete browsing data
  • Select Cached images and files (you don’t necessarily need to select passwords/autofill etc)
  • Tap Delete data

You can also clear data for just Mumsnet:

  • Go to Settings
  • Sites and downloads
  • Manage website data
  • Search for Mumsnet
  • Delete the stored data for the site

Then close and reopen the browser and try again. Let us know how you get on. Thankyou.

I just wanted to explain a bit more about what happened, and why the suggested fix has been clearing your browser cache.

Last Thursday, while we were making some planned changes to our server setup, we made a mistake in a configuration change. We spotted it very quickly and reverted it within about 45 seconds, but during that short period some pages on the site were incorrectly redirected and showed a 404 error page.

Unfortunately, for some users, browsers then cached that error locally. Because the issue is being stored in the browser rather than on Mumsnet itself, there isn't anything we can clear remotely from our side, which is why we've been suggesting clearing browser cache.

We know that advice can feel annoying, but for most people affected it has resolved the issue. The fact that Mumsnet works in an Incognito / Private window is also a good sign that this is the same browser caching problem, as those windows don't use your existing cache.

That said, we want to make absolutely sure we're not missing anything. If you get another 404 error, it would be really helpful if you could copy the full web address / URL from your browser and post it here or email it to us. That'll help us check whether there might be anything else going on.

Thanks all. We know clearing cache/cookies has helped some people temporarily, but it’s clearly not fixing the issue for everyone, and for some of you the error is coming back very quickly.

We’re sorry, we know this is hugely frustrating. We’ve been investigating further today and now think the issue is connected to cookies/browser data building up in a way that can push requests over a limit, which then triggers the 400 errors. We’ve managed to mitigate this for some users, but we haven’t fully solved the root cause yet.

Because this is happening browser-side, it’s very difficult for us to see exactly what’s going on from our end. It would be incredibly helpful if one or two people who are currently experiencing the issue would be willing to jump on a short screen share call with someone from our dev team, so we can see what’s happening in real time and inspect the browser behaviour safely.

Ideally, we’re looking for someone who can do this on a desktop or laptop, as we’ll need to look at what’s happening with cookies in the browser, which is much harder to do on mobile. We wouldn’t need anything complicated from you, and we wouldn’t ask you to share anything sensitive.

We’re mainly trying to understand what page/action triggers the error, and what happens to the cookies/browser data when the error appears.
